Quick heads-up on Pinwheel UI versioning: we cut a minor release every sprint, and anything touching component props needs a changeset file in the PR. No changeset, no merge — the bot will nag you. Majors are rare and go through the design council first. The full policy, with examples of what counts as breaking, lives on the internal page below.

wiki page, bahip-yahip: https://grafana.qirvanlabs.corp/browse/display/projects/cc3a1b9dbfc9

Q4 Planning Note — Sales Leads. The term sheet from Ashfall Logistics landed last week and it's mostly what we hoped: three-year exclusivity in the Verlan corridor, volume rebates kicking in at tier two. Don't discuss pricing with their regional reps until Nadia signs. Keep pipeline forecasts conservative for now. Here's the part that stays inside this group.

confidential, kaguf-tafop: Kelielax Systems plans to lower the Zorys list price by 36.8 percent in September. The finance team signed off on a budget of $434.1 million for Project Siliel. The renewal with Eliaelix Logistics closes at $245.0 million a year, 9.8 percent above the last contract. Project Briir slips by two quarters because of the tooling delay.

## Changelog — fabrikit 3.2.0

Renamed FABRIKIT_SEED_TOKEN to FABRIKIT_FACTORY_SEED for consistency with the loader naming. Old name still read with a deprecation warning; removal in 4.0. Update CI env files accordingly — the generator refuses to start if both are set. For reviewers checking the migration, the new env line appears below.

env line for kahap-tagag: RELAY_SECRET8=d248545f